West Croydon station is equipped with essential facilities to make your travel experience smoother. The ticket office is open from early morning till late evening, even on weekends, ensuring flexibility for travelers. For your convenience, there are ticket machines available where you can collect tickets bought online. Accessibility considerations are also not forgotten, with step-free access provided on some platforms. However, it’s worth noting that while accessible ticket machines and induction loops are available, there are no waiting rooms, toilets, or baby-changing facilities at the station.
For those looking to grab a quick bite or a refreshing cup of coffee, the station houses a coffee shop, along with a news agent offering various goods. While you may not find an ATM or currency exchange facilities within the station, alternative options are readily available along the nearby bustling streets. Free public Wi-Fi is also accessible, which is a great advantage for staying connected or catching up on work while on the go.

Travelers to Fauldhouse Station will find a simple setup. The station does not have a ticket office, nor are there machines to collect pre-booked tickets. Visitors should make their purchases online ahead of their visit. Nevertheless, the station does have an induction loop to assist passengers with hearing impairments and smartcard validators for a touch of modern convenience. While you won't find ATMs or cafes on-site, rest assured CCTV is present to help manage security, providing a level of peace of mind for those waiting at the station.
Accessibility is one of Fauldhouse's strengths. With step-free access granted throughout, it’s categorized as a Category A station, meaning it's accessible for passengers with reduced mobility. There are no barriers or gates, but there are customer help points should assistance be required. However, there is no staff assistance available at the station, so planning ahead is advisable for those who may require additional help.
For those looking to venture beyond Fauldhouse, transport links extend beyond the train tracks. Local bus services are readily accessible, with routes available for travel across the region. Details and schedules can be found through Traveline Scotland, or by calling their 24-hour help line. Should you need a taxi, you can find details about local hire options via Train Taxi. In times when rail services may be interrupted, a Rail Replacement Service operates, with pick-ups at Platform 2.
